mikeapollo: Project inflation may be part, because the Fashola govt was extremely corrupt and was not for outrageously inflating contract prices. If a man can build a personal website for N78million, then you know what such person can do with a huge project. He also claimed to have spent about N8billion to renovate a 7 kilometer Western Avenue road. That tells you how deeply corrupt Fashola govt was!
But generally speaking, you need to consider the scope of work, topography, environmental factors and long-term planning when you compare project costs. Ethiopia lies in the Sahel region (if I am not mistaken) and has a more plain topography. Lagos on the other hand lies in the Mangrove region with a lot of swampy lands. The costs of such project will be higher for Lagos Again, the Lagos project is an after thought. It was never planned at the inception of the state. A lot of buildings/structures have to be demolished, reconstructed, compensations paid etc. The Ethiopia project will definitely be cheaper if it had been planned long ago before now because the government would ensure that people did not build structures along the corridor/space ear-marked for the project. The Lagos will involve a lot of structural changes to existing facilities!
The best comparison would be between similar projects situated at similar terrains, e.g. Lagos and Port Harcourt.
